Fluorogenic selective and diffrerential medium for isolation of Enterobacter sakazakii

摘要
4-Methylumbelliferyl-alpha-D-glucoside, the fluorogenic substrate of alpha-glucosidase, was used as a selective marker to develop a differential medium for Enterobacter sakazakii. This bacterium showed strong fluorogenic characteristics clearly distinguishable from other microorganisms. On the basis of reducing background noise, an optimum basal medium and nitrogen source were selected. Incubation conditions were optimized.
